Transaction e436408dc15b4a41bb4aa85eaeb3a9dabddf40500be86e6a407a2131c5ef8114
1 Input
1 Output
-
e436408dc15b4a41bb4aa85eaeb3a9dabddf40500be86e6a407a2131c5ef8114:0
- value
- 177059
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e17c972a9abf0e175c68728e93c22d0357bdf2799ab12e804bd44a54cc9bdc92
- address
- bc1pu97fw256hu8pwhrgw28f8s3dqdtmmunen2cjaqzt6399fnymmjfqxaptdj